内容記述 | To investigate the unsteady flow characteristics of the oscillating two-dimensional wing, an innovative mechanism to drive two-dimensional wing models was developed. The major design concepts of the system are: (1) quasi-harmonic pitching oscillation up to frequency of 8 Hz via three electric motors controlled by the personal computer; and (2) the mean-angles of attack, the amplitude and the frequencies can be changed automatically. The system is used for the flow visualization in a low wind tunnel to view the unsteady flow patterns around an oscillating two-dimensional wing model. | |||||
